While Hollingbourne Station may not boast a traditional ticket office, it provides ticket machines for easy ticket collection. These machines, with accessible features by the entrance to platform 2, ensure that no matter your destination, your journey starts smoothly. For those leveraging smart technology, note that smartcards are not available at this station, but rest assured, the basic travel needs are well-catered.
When it comes to assistance, the station is equipped with a help point where you can reach staff if support is needed. Even though the station is unstaffed, the on-train staff is available to help passengers with disabilities or with luggage. CCTV ensures passenger security throughout the station.

Although Pontypool & New Inn may not boast extensive facilities, it does provide essential services for travellers.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ets. These machines cater to various payment methods, though it's important to note that cash is not accepted. Worried about access and support? The station is equipped with customer help points for immediate assistance at platforms and a help point for more extensive inquiries. Unfortunately, step-free access is limited due to a flight of 24 steps leading to the platforms, so travellers with mobility challenges should plan accordingly.
If you are someone who enjoys cycling, you'll be happy to know there are 14 cycle parking spaces available, spread across two locations for your convenience. However, the station lacks amenities like toilets, waiting rooms, and refreshment facilities. On the security side, there is CCTV monitoring to ensure passenger safety.
Though options are somewhat limited, transport links to and from Pontypool & New Inn station keep it connected to the broader area. A rail replacement bus service is available, and there's a PlusBus option that offers discounted bus travel in Pontypool. Details of these options are accessible via the PlusBus website. Additionally, while b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, bringing your bicycle is made easy with the existing storage facilities.
